Takadokohama Beach

This scenic spot, located on the northern side of Ibaraki, features two inlets nestled between steep sea cliffs.

The beach is one of the "100 Best Seaside Spots in Japan" and is also known as an excellent location for viewing the sunrise. On clear nights, it is ideal for stargazing, as it is far from urban areas.
While swimming is not allowed, the beach is home to small crabs and sea anemones, making it perfect for exploring the tide pools in the summer.

As Takadokohama Beach is popular with tourists and photographers, visiting on weekdays is recommended.
